Break-glass access: Bellwether timetable solver

Reviewers: the Bellwether solver's constraint store is sealed outside review windows. Break-glass access exists solely for verifying scheduling regressions; document each use in the review thread. If the store rejects your reviewer token during an audit freeze, unlock it with the recovery passphrase below.

strongbox words: druvan-lamys-eliius-jorax-istox-soreth-ulays-gilix-ralix-oliiel-norwyn-casvan-praius

Step 7: Rolling out the retention sweeper. Heads up, support folks — once SweepWell goes live on the Dunmore cluster, tickets about "missing old records" are expected; that's the 90-day policy working. Before the deploy proceeds, ops signs the sweeper config so audit can trace it. They'll sign with the key below.

rollout seal: bky19_eMLCfa2rZ3EgiNqssvu

Subject: Log sampling for hermes-notify

Hi all — as discussed in review, hermes-notify now samples INFO logs at 1:50 instead of emitting everything. WARN and above remain unsampled. Storage costs on the Tallow cluster should drop roughly 60%. Please confirm the sampling config reads cleanly before I merge; dashboards were already updated. The canary that verified this is the build referenced below.

session token of kahog-bahif = htk9_f63daec35